Govt Cuts Petrol Prices by Rs 4.74 per Litre

The federal government, led by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if, has approved a reduction in petrol prices by Rs 4.74 per litre for the upcoming fortnight, as reported by Headline PK.

The price of diesel has been reduced by Rs 3.86 per litre.

Following the Prime Minister’s directive, the Finance Ministry swiftly implemented the adjustment, lowering petrol prices to Rs 268.36 per litre and diesel prices to Rs 270.94 per litre.

News circulating about the reduction of Petrol by Rs 15 were deemed fake.
